Abstract

The invention relates to cast iron alloy with high wear resistance and high-temperature stability. The cast iron alloy contains the following ingredients in percentage by weight: 11-13% of chromium, 2.1-2.3% of carbon, 1.5-2.0% of manganese, 1.5-1.8% of silicon, 5.0-7.5% of nickel, 0.001-0.003% of boron, 0.03-0.05% of tungsten, 0.3-0.5% of molybdenum, 0.3-0.5% of vanadium and the balance of iron and unavoidable impurities. The alloy disclosed by the invention has remarkably-improved wear characteristics.

Background technology
Many industries are used such machine, and this machine contains the machine part that noticeable wear occurs at the relatively high temperature that exceedes 500 ℃.For example, in cement process industry, so-called grog (clinker) water cooler is incorporated into the cement clinker of this clinker cooler for the cooling preceding kiln that is 1300~1450 ℃ from temperature.Described cement clinker is carried through this clinker cooler by suitable transmission of facility, and described transmission of facility consists of to-and-fro movement in the direction of motion of cement clinker and the element that therefore stands certain form of noticeable wear at the temperature of 500~900 ℃ conventionally.

Embodiment
A kind of cast iron alloy of high-temperature stable of high-wearing feature, its composition includes by weight percentage, the nickel of the manganese of the chromium of 11-13%, the carbon of 2.1-2.3%, 1.5-2.0%, the silicon of 1.5-1.8%, 5.0-7.5%, the boron of 0.001-0.003%, the tungsten of 0.03-0.05%, the molybdenum of 0.3-0.5%, the vanadium of 0.3-0.5%, surplus is iron and inevitable impurity.
In described inevitable impurity, the total amount of nitrogen, p and s should not be greater than 0.1% of cast iron alloy by weight percentage.
Embodiment 1
A kind of cast iron alloy of high-temperature stable of high-wearing feature, its composition includes by weight percentage, 13% chromium, 2.3% carbon, 2.0% manganese, 1.8% silicon, 7.5% nickel, 0.5% molybdenum, 0.003% boron, 0.05% tungsten, 0.5% vanadium, surplus is iron and inevitable impurity.
Embodiment 2
A kind of cast iron alloy of high-temperature stable of high-wearing feature, its composition includes by weight percentage, 11% chromium, 2.1% carbon, 1.5% manganese, 1.5% silicon, 5.0% nickel, 0.3% molybdenum, 0.001% boron, 0.03% tungsten, 0.3% vanadium, surplus is iron and inevitable impurity.
Embodiment 3
A kind of cast iron alloy of high-temperature stable of high-wearing feature, its composition includes by weight percentage, 12% chromium, 2.15% carbon, 1.8% manganese, 1.65% silicon, 6.0% nickel, 0.4% molybdenum, 0.0015% boron, 0.035% tungsten, 0.35% vanadium, surplus is iron and inevitable impurity.
